Show Notes
Former Google CEO Eric Schmidt and current director Alan Eagle join Christiane Amanpour in London to discuss the future of big tech and how it should be regulated. Actor Glenda Jackson then talks about playing King Lear on Broadway. Finally, 19-year-old film director Phillip Youmans discusses his recent success at Tribeca Film Festival with our Alicia Menendez.
